The source of the natural mineral waters comes into the resort at a warm 90 degrees. To heat up the water, Moccasin Hot Springs uses their boiler which then pumps the water into the four different pools at 98 – 102 degrees. When you arrive you have the option to soak in their bathhouse, hot pool, pool house, and 1913 hot springs tub. The Pool House is the original tub in the shape of a moccasin with an average temperature of 93 degrees. Next is the 1913 hot springs tub which keeps a constant temperature of 90 degrees.
